The purpose of this qualification is to allow learners to demonstrate understanding of and competency in the essential digital skills they need for life and work. It will enable learners to engage with digital services and products in everyday life and work.

You will complete two assessments:

Section A (knowledge) - multiple choice question paper
Section B (skills) - internally marked assessment

The course covers 5 areas:

01 Being safe and responsible online and on digital devices
02 Using digital devices and handling information
03 Creating and editing – using Microsoft Word and Microsoft Excel
04 Digital communication
05 Transacting digitally
